6.6.1 Operating mode of a counter
If the CEN counter input is initialized (CEN=1), the counter allows its count to be increased and
decreased by means of the CUP and CDW inputs.
Operation of CUP and CDW inputs
Every time a leading edge is produced at the CUP input the counter increases its count by one count.
Every time a leading edge is produced at the CDW input the counter decreases its count by one
count.
Operation of the CPR input
If a leading edge is produced at the CPR input the internal count value will take the new value
assigned.
Operation of the CEN input
If CEN = 0 is selected the counter ignores both up-count (CUP) and down-count (CDW) inputs, it
being necessary to assign CEN = 1 for the counter to take notice of these inputs.
